Taurus 6 features
Loop Backup 5 features
  • Open Source
    Taurus is free to use as it's an open-source tool, allowing users to benefit from community contributions and improvements.
  • User-Friendly
    Taurus provides a user-friendly interface that abstracts complex performance testing tasks, making it accessible for testers with various levels of expertise.
  • Multi-Tool Integration
    Taurus can integrate with multiple testing tools like JMeter, Gatling, and Selenium, allowing users to leverage existing test scripts and results.
  • Automation Support
    Taurus supports continuous integration and automation, facilitating performance testing in CI/CD pipelines.
  • Simplified Test Creation
    Offers a YAML-based configuration that makes test creation and management straightforward and script-free.
  • Comprehensive Reporting
    Provides detailed and easy-to-read reports, aiding in the analysis of the performance test results.

Possible disadvantages

  • Steep Learning Curve for Beginners
    While Taurus simplifies complex tests, new users might still face a learning curve due to the underlying sophistication of the tool.
  • Limited Advanced Features
    May not suffice for extremely advanced testing requirements that demand intricate and highly customized test setups.
  • Dependencies on Other Tools
    Relies heavily on other open-source tools like JMeter and Gatling; hence, their limitations also affect Taurus.
  • Community Support
    Being an open-source tool, the level and speed of resolving specific issues might depend on community support and contributions.
  • Resource Intensive
    Performance testing with integrated tools can be resource-intensive, requiring significant machine power to handle large-scale tests.
